Arab Weather - Satellite images at the Arab Weather Center indicate the detection of a new dust wave that started this morning from Libyan lands towards the Mediterranean Sea, and is currently moving eastward, where it has reached close to the Palestinian territories.

God willing, this dust wave is expected to reach Palestine with the westerly winds, then extend directly to the Kingdom, especially during the evening and night hours, where dust levels in the atmosphere are expected to rise again, and the weather will become increasingly dusty in many areas during the coming hours.

Therefore, it is advised to close the windows and wear masks for patients with respiratory and eye conditions, in order to avoid any possible complications.

According to computer simulations, dust particles are expected to remain in the atmosphere on Sunday, coinciding with a chance of some muddy rain showers in parts of northern Saudi Arabia, and possibly affecting some limited areas in central Saudi Arabia.
